How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Topeka?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Topeka Studio Apartments | $780 | $458 | $2,606 |
Topeka 1 Bedroom Apartments | $990 | $495 | $2,881 |
Topeka 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,076 | $733 | $4,003 |
Topeka 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,206 | $905 | $1,766 |
Topeka 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,400 | $1,400 | $1,400 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 1 Bedroom Topeka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Topeka with 1 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 1 Bedroom in Topeka is at Library Park Apartments listed at $558.
How much is the average rent for a 1 Bedroom Topeka Apartment?
The average rent for a 1 Bedroom Apartment in Topeka is $990.
What is the largest available 1 Bedroom Topeka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Topeka is a 992 square feet unit starting from $700 at Curtis Homes.
